In 2001, when we started the company, we realized that one of the biggest industries in the world had been largely ignored by software companies. That was odd, because insurance is a critical, recession-proof industry in any modern economy. Without insurance, people don't buy houses or drive cars, and businesses don't hire new employees. As a result, the worldwide property and casualty insurance industry brings in over $1.7 trillion in insurance premiums every year – and spends about $50 billion of that on information technology. Yet despite this, insurers were getting abysmal value for their money. The backbone of almost any insurance company—selling policies, billing customers, and paying claims—relies on aging, archaic mainframe or client/server systems.

So, we set out to provide modern replacements for these systems. These are extraordinarily complex pieces of software that handle billions of dollars worth of financial transactions. We have a number of advantages:

  • First, we had the good fortune to start Guidewire at a time when Silicon Valley was filled with the rubble of the great 2001 tech bust. We had the opportunity to build slowly and to hire carefully. We used our time wisely to build a team of all-stars; they know and attract others of the same caliber. Our people simply outperform other teams.
  • Second, we use agile development approaches and test-driven development. This lets us build higher-quality products in less time. We get to spend more time writing software, and less time fixing bugs and dealing with customer issues. We continue to pioneer the use of these techniques at large scale, both internally in development, and out in the field at our customer sites. To give you a sense of the scale of our investment in this area, we now have on the order of 100,000 automated tests protecting the quality of our products.
  • Third, we've developed an unbroken track record of successful implementation projects (because of a combination of solid product and skilled implementation). Since every implementation is a bet-the-company, bet-your-career decision for our customers, this track record is an invaluable competitive asset.
  • Fourth, we apply unique technology that our competitors can't match: a highly customizable and upgradable metadata-driven data model and UI platform; a built-in integration layer that lets us connect cleanly to all kinds of legacy systems; a huge variety of sophisticated business features; and a completely modern architecture designed from the ground up for testability and scalability.
